Cotswold Way Ultra Challenge
The Cotswold Way Ultra Challenge is a trek and trail running event set in the heart of the Cotswolds. Starting from the Cirencester basecamp, participants travel through rolling hills, traditional villages, and various footpaths and trails along the Cotswold Way. The event welcomes approximately 2,000 adventurers who can choose to walk, jog, or run their selected distance.
Distance Options
The event offers several route lengths and formats to accommodate different goals:
- 100 km Full Continuous: A looped route starting and finishing at the Cirencester basecamp, involving approximately 2,250 meters of climb.
- 100 km 2-Day "Daylight": The full distance split over two days, with the first leg from Cirencester to Wotton-under-Edge (53 km) and the second from Wotton back to Cirencester (47 km).
- 76 km 3/4 Challenge: A point-to-point route starting in Painswick and finishing at the Cirencester basecamp.
- 53 km 1st Half Challenge: From Cirencester to Wotton-under-Edge with approximately 1,600 meters of climb.
- 47 km 2nd Half Challenge: From Wotton-under-Edge to the Cirencester basecamp.
- 30 km 2nd Quarter Challenge: A route from Painswick to Wotton-under-Edge featuring 1,000 meters of climb.
- 23 km 1st Quarter Challenge: From Cirencester to Painswick.
- 10 km Cirencester: A shorter loop suitable for families, starting and finishing at the basecamp.
Event Support and Extras
Participants receive comprehensive support throughout the challenge. Marquee rest stops are positioned roughly every 12.5 km, providing snacks, drinks, and main meals every 25 km. Medical and massage teams are available at these locations, along with changing rooms and seating areas. The route is clearly marked with pink arrows and glow-sticks for night sections, supplemented by GPS tracking via a dedicated mobile app.
Available extras include camping packages at the Cirencester basecamp or the half-way point in Wotton-under-Edge, hostel-style accommodation, and shuttle bus transfers to local train stations.
